Howard Ballard was born on November 14, 1932 in Braggs, OK the son of John J. and Bertha (Langston) Ballard. He attended the Manard School . On September 5, 1961, he married his sweetheart, Rosie Edwards. This union was blessed with three children, one son and two daughters. For 54 years, Howard worked as a nursery worker at Ozark Nursery, which later became Park Hill Nursery. He loved his job and his many friends he made there over the years. When he wasn’t working, Howard loved the great outdoors. He enjoyed camping, fishing, picnics and family reunions. There was nothing more enjoyable than a day spent in town just visiting with old friends and making new ones. He was a quiet man with a subtle sense of humor. He worked hard his entire life and had only retired one month before his passing. He was happy just to be with his family sharing a laugh or listening to good country music. Howard was a Christian by faith and was called home to his Lord and Savior on December 18, 2010 at his home on Stick Ross Mountain with his family at his side. He was 78 years old.
